Origins and Gameplay:

Roulette, a casino online game that started in France during eighteenth century, quickly became a favorite among gamblers. Utilizing the development of technology and rise of online gambling platforms, this centuries-old game transformed into its virtual kind, referred to as on the web roulette. The gameplay of web roulette remains faithful to its conventional equivalent, featuring a spinning wheel and a betting dining table. People spot their wagers on different numbers, colors, or combinations, and wait for wheel to get rid of spinning. The winning wagers are dependant on the position in which the baseball places in the wheel.
